Fried Bananas w/ Maple Crusted Bacon and Bourbon Maple Brown Sugar Caramel Sauce
I know, one heck of a long title for a dessert. And I didn't even mention the Vanilla ice cream. Here goes.
The ingredients -
Get the bacon going on the Blackstone -
Yep, just about done. This will get coated with a Brown sugar/Cinnamon/Cayenne pepper mix-
In the meantime indoors the makings of the caramel sauce are starting. Brown sugar and Maple syrup getting warm -
The bacon coated with the Brown Sugar, Cinnamon and Cayenne, needs to harden a bit -
Back out on the griddle, bananas are frying away in the bacon grease -
Add the Bourbon to the Caramel Sauce and flambe -
Bananas are ready to be plated with the rest of the fixin's -
Caramel Sauce reducing after burning off the Bourbon -
Plated Pics -
This was fun to make, I'm glad Mrs lunchman was assisting with some of the indoor prep work as I was running back and forth to the griddle. She commented that this was on the order of a 5 Star restaurant dessert and I have to agree with her. Something I'd not normally make but turned out to be fairly easy and the results well worth it.
